Duties & Responsibilities

  • The role will include carrying out full lifecycle ERP implementations.
  • ERP experience is a prerequisite, and candidates with experience in one of our solutions would be preferred.
  • Analysis, design, implementation, training and support.

Documentation throughout all project phases, data migration strategy and execution, project go-live cut over and post go-live support.

  • Map customers’ information flow between systems and or processes.
  • Identifying bottlenecks, reducing manual data intervention, avoiding unnecessary data capture and/or work effort duplication, etc.
  • The focus is on re-engineering both practical and efficient operational processes that technology can underpin.
  • As a senior team member, you would also be required from time to time to assist in pre-sales activities like demos, project scoping and costing.
  • Collaboration with team members from various departments within the business is key.

This ensures that there is companywide knowledge sharing and solutions design to potential complex problems.

  • Communicate pertinent information between management, staff and stakeholders.
  • Supervise and delegate tasks to project team members, being jointly responsible for the success and profitability of the project together with the Consulting Team Lead.
